Burford, Oxfordshire where Cromwell defeated the Leveller rebellion in May 1649. |
The River Boyne at Drogheda, Co Louth, Cromwell stormed Drogheda in 1649, burning St Peter's Church and having the garrison and townspeople slaughtered. |
The Westminster Abbey burial place of Oliver Cromwell from 1658-1661 when his body was exhumed, taken to Tyburn Gibbet and hanged for 24 hours. The head was displayed at Westminster Hall for much of the reign of Charles II. |
